Tony-Pro, The Iron Order is made of ex and current law enforcement officials. There have been reports since 2008, that The Iron Order picks fights with Outlaw Motorcycle clubs, then calls the cops. Sons of Silence allegedly put out contracts on a few members of the Iron Order, then withdrew the contracts when they were revealed to be LE. The Iron Order wears the lower rocker to piss off the other clubs.


They've also been connected to a murder in Florida, though that itself doesn't point to any OC activity. If it does involve the Iron Order, this happening in Denver comes as no surpise considering the Sons Of Silence beef. The guys in the photo were wearing Wyoming bottom rockers.

There are tons of legitimate clubs that are not invovled in OC and that are based along on professions in North America; cops, firefighters, the military, even bankers and lawyers have had thier own clubs, all legit besides the occasional drunken adventure. Evangelical Christian-themed clubs are huge here also. I've even known a former 1%er guy who had a "motorcyle ministry" with a church with about fifty people going to it.

In the biker world, legit clubs and OC clubs rub shoulders at biker gatherings, rallies and conferences often. As long as people don't dig in anyone else's business things go smoothly.

That's why so many innocent people got caught-up in that Bandido shoot-out in Texas not long ago because it took place at a meeting of many different types of clubs advocating for laws that affect all motorcyclists.
